Winter weather advisories are in place for the Cascade passes in northern Oregon and Washington through 10 a.m. on Friday.

The National Weather Service says 4 to 8 inches of snow could fall by this evening. Coupled with heavy winds, that could significantly reduce visibility.

Driving conditions could be poor all the way through the weekend. The National Weather Service says traveling through the passes may be “very difficult to impossible.”

A winter storm watch for up to 20 more inches in areas above 3,000 feet begins on Saturday morning and runs through Sunday morning.
